The Technological Backbone

At the heart of any online casino is its technological infrastructure. This includes the website itself, the game servers, the payment processing systems, and the security protocols. These elements must work seamlessly together to provide a smooth and secure experience for players.

The website is the player’s gateway. It needs to be user-friendly, responsive, and accessible across various devices. This requires skilled web developers and designers who can create an engaging and intuitive interface. The website also needs to be hosted on powerful servers capable of handling a large volume of traffic.

Game servers are responsible for running the games themselves. They must be able to generate random numbers, process bets, and calculate payouts accurately and fairly. These servers are typically located in secure data centers and are constantly monitored to ensure optimal performance.

Game Development and Selection

The games themselves are the lifeblood of any online casino. The selection of games is crucial for attracting and retaining players. Online casinos typically offer a wide variety of games, including slots, table games (blackjack, roulette, poker), and live dealer games.

Game development is a specialized field. Game developers create the software that powers the games, ensuring that they are fair, engaging, and visually appealing. They also incorporate features like bonus rounds, free spins, and progressive jackpots to enhance the player experience.

Online casinos often partner with multiple game providers to offer a diverse selection of games. This allows them to cater to a wider range of player preferences and to stay ahead of the competition. The games are regularly tested and audited by independent third parties to ensure fairness and randomness.

Payment Processing and Security

Secure and reliable payment processing is essential for online casinos. Players need to be able to deposit and withdraw funds quickly and easily, and they need to trust that their financial information is safe.

Online casinos typically support a variety of payment methods, including cred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al and Skrill), and bank transfers. They use sophisticated encryption technology to protect players’ financial data from unauthorized access.

Security is paramount in the online gambling industry. Casinos must implement robust security measures to protect against fraud, hacking, and other cyber threats. This includes using firewalls, intrusion detection systems, and regular security audits. They must also comply with strict data privacy regulations, such as GDPR.

Licensing and Regulation

Online casinos are heavily regulated to protect players and ensure fair play. They must obtain licenses from reputable regulatory bodies, such as the UK Gambling Commission, to operate legally. These licenses require casinos to adhere to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ling.

Regulatory bodies conduct regular audits of online casinos to ensure that they are complying with all applicable laws and regulations. They also investigate player complaints and take action against casinos that violate the rules. This oversight helps to maintain the integrity of the industry and protect players from harm.

Here are some key aspects of regulatory compliance:

  • Age verification: Ensuring that players are of legal gambling age.
  • Responsible gambling tools: Providing players with tools to manage their gambling,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ks.
  • Fair play: Ensuring that games are fair and that payouts are accurate.
  • Data protection: Protecting players’ personal and financial information.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

Random Number Generators (RNGs) are the unsung heroes of online casino games. They are complex algorithms that generate random numbers, which determine the outcome of each game. RNGs are used in slots, table games, and other casino games to ensure that the results are truly random and unbiased.

RNGs are regularly tested and certified by independent testing agencies to ensure that they are functioning correctly and that the games are fair. These agencies use statistical analysis to verify that the RNGs are generating random numbers that meet industry standards.

Marketing and Player Acquisition

Online casinos invest heavily in marketing to attract new players and retain existing ones. They use a variety of marketing channels, including search engine optimization (SEO), social media marketing, email marketing, and affiliate marketing.

Bonuses and promotions are a key part of the marketing strategy. Online casinos offer a variety of bonuses, such as welcome bonuses, deposit bonuses, and free spins, to entice players to sign up and play. However, these bonuses often come with terms and conditions, such as wagering requirements, that players need to be aware of.

Customer Support

Providing excellent customer support is crucial for online casinos. Players need to be able to get help quickly and easily if they have any questions or problems. Online casinos typically offer customer support through a variety of channels, such as email, live chat, and phone.

Customer support staff are trained to handle a wide range of inquiries, from technical issues to questions about bonuses and payouts. They play a vital role in ensuring that players have a positive experience.
